Welcome to Tsi Tyonnheht Onkawenna Language and Cultural Centre.  TTO was established in 2000 by a group of community members concerned with the revitalization of the Mohawk language in Tyendinaga.

Mission

Keeping Kenhte’kéha words and way of life alive as a community by promoting and revitalizing our Kanyen’kehá:ka language and culture.

Vision

Our language and culture are the foundation upon which we thrive spiritually, mentally, physically, and emotionally as Kanyen’kehá:ka.
